    The Scientific Perspective: Alcohol's Effects on the Brain

    Alcohol's impact on the brain and behavior is well-documented. It's a central nervous system depressant, affecting various brain functions including coordination, judgment, and reaction time. Even relatively small amounts of alcohol can impair these crucial abilities, significantly increasing the risk of accidents like driving under the influence. The degree of impairment depends on factors such as the amount consumed, the individual's body weight, and metabolism.

    Impaired judgment, a common effect of alcohol intoxication, can lead to risky decisions, such as driving while under the influence despite the awareness of its illegality and potential consequences. The diminished cognitive functions caused by alcohol further exacerbate this risk, affecting the ability to accurately assess risks and make sound decisions.
